Party in the back

Tino Razo
Party in the back
Photographs: Tino Razo
Text: Tino Razo
Publisher: Anthology Editions
Year: 2017
Price: 45 €
Comments: Linen hardcover in a slipcase, 290 x 220. First edition, 2017. Accompanied by an offset photograph & a poster. Text in english.
In Party in the Back, celebrated skateboarder Tino Razo has documented — and shredded — abandoned backyard swimming pools throughout Southern California. The resulting body of work, showcased here for the first time in Tino’s book, elevates itself beyond a bunch of thrill-seekers navigating the suburban landscape, juxtaposing renegade sessions by world class skateboarders with dramatic architectural photographs of a lost American dream. Party In The Back is a lyrical photo-eulogy for this disappearing pool culture, bathed in the golden Southern Californian light.
